Police In Austria Make Arrest In Connection With Colorado Woman's Murder
VIENNA, Austria (CBS4) - Police in Vienna, Austria, have arrested a man from West Africa in connection with the death of Colorado woman who was working overseas as a nanny.
Austrian police say 25-year-old Lauren Mann was found dead in her apartment last month after being suffocated.
Investigators arrested a 23-year-old man from Gambia, saying his DNA was found at the crime scene.
Mann was from Paonia, Colorado, and graduated in 2012 from the University of Colorado's College of Music.
